Candyce S. Henry, 1952-2025
Candyce S. Henry, a trailblazing U.S. Naval officer and accomplished AT&T executive and mother of two, passed away peacefully on September 7, 2025, in San Antonio, Texas.
Born in 1952, Candyce was among the first female line officers in the U.S. Navy, serving with distinction from 1973 to 1978. Her pioneering spirit and unwavering dedication broke barriers for women in military service. Following her naval career, she rose through the ranks at AT&T, where she was known for her leadership, intelligence, work ethic and commitment to excellence.
